- Q1a cell that lacks a nucleus and other membrane bound organelles; includes achaea and bacteriaProkaryotic cell30sBIOL.4a
- Q2a cell containing a nucleus and other membrane bound organellesEukaryotic Cell30s
- Q3the idea that the mitochonria and chloroplasts were once free living and were engulfed by other prokaryotic cells.Endosymbiosis Theroy30s
- Q4a part of the cell containing DNA and RNA and responsible for growth and reproductionNucleus30s
- Q5non membrane bounded organelles responsible for protein synthesis;found in eukaryotes and porkaryotesRibosomes30s
- Q6An organelle in eukaryotic cells consisting of stacks of flat membranous sacs that modify, store, and route products of the endoplasmic reticulum.Golgi Apparatus30s
- Q7membrane-bound sac containing digestive enzymes that can break down proteins, nucleic acids, and polysaccharidesLysosome30s
- Q8a large, fluid-filled organelle that stores not only water but also enzymes, metabolic wastes, and other materials;provides turgor pressure in plant cellsCentral Vacuole30s
- Q9organelle found in cells of plants and some other organisms that captures the energy from sunlight and converts it into chemical energy; contains DNAChloroplast30s
- Q10in eukaryotic cells, the cell organelle that is surrounded by two membranes and that is the site of cellular respiration, which produces ATP;contains DNAMitochondrion30s
- Q11strong wall outside a plant cell's plasma membrane that protects the cell and maintains its shapeCell wall30s
- Q12short structures projecting from a cell and containing bundles of microtubules that move a cell through its surroundings or move fluid over the cell's surfaceCilia30s
- Q13A long cellular appendage specialized for locomotion, formed from a core of nine outer doublet microtubules and two inner single microtubules, ensheathed in an extension of plasma membrane.Flagella30s
- Q14a phospholipid layer that covers a cell's surface and acts as a barrier between the inside of a cell and the cell's environmentCell membrane30s
- Q15A jellylike fluid inside the cell in which the organelles are suspendedCytoplasm30s
